About The Job gTech’s Tools, Automation and Infra (TAI) team leverages deep user insights and generative AI technology to improve or automate Google's Ads customer support experiences. TAI team partners closely with gTech Ads Support teams, Product teams, and Engineering teams to simplify our Ads support products and build the productivity tools ecosystem for gTech users. We are leaders of the customer experience, advocating for big-picture goals, feature requests, and offering product improvements backed by data-driven insights. Our work enables gTech teams to deliver delightful support to our customers. As a Technical Solutions Consultant Manager on the Tools Development and Automation team, you'll be responsible for leading a team of individuals managing solutions that make our broader gTech support and services organization more efficient. You'll help drive the development of tools and will be involved in ideating required product features and designing/implementing quick and scalable solutions. You will work with Google’s infrastructure to manage big problems over large datasets. You’ll be working as a part of an Engineering team responsible for developing and supporting tools, prototyping proofs-of concept, and writing/reviewing technical design documents to meet the needs of our services teams. You will adhere to Google’s software development best practices and work in close partnership with other Project/Product Management and Engineering teams.
